 <description>&lt;p&gt;Controlling an inverted pendulum using a Microchip microcontroller was possible at a University in Switzerland. The FLEX Base Board (hosting a Microchip dsPIC - see the &lt;a href=&quot;http://datasheet.emcelettronica.com/microchip&quot; title=&quot;Datasheet 2.0&quot; target=&quot;_blank&quot;&gt;Datasheet&lt;/a&gt;) and the FLEX Multibus Board with a CAN module were used for swinging-up and maintaining the inverted equilibrium. The Source code was entirely generated using Scilab/Scicos , an automatic code generator for control systems.&lt;/p&gt;

 <description>&lt;p&gt;&lt;b&gt;FLEX&lt;/b&gt; is an embedded board which can be used by all the developers who want to fully exploit the potential of the latest Microchip micro-controllers: the dsPIC DSC family.&lt;br /&gt;
FLEX is born as a development board where to easily develop and test real-time applications for the Microchip dsPIC DSC micro-controller.&lt;/p&gt;
